Companies that both paid and supply prescribed drugs

These companies both reported payments to this provider and make drugs the provider prescribed under Medicare Part D in 2024. For most specialties this overlap is expected — a cardiologist who is paid by a cardiology drugmaker also treats heart disease. It is shown so the reader can see it, not because it implies anything on its own.

Reading this fairly. The Part D column is what drug plans and patients paid pharmacies — this provider received none of it, and it reflects how many patients they treat and what those drugs cost.
